1. Understanding Cat Reaction Time: What Makes Cats So Quick?
Cats possess exceptional speed and precision, distinguishing their reaction time compared to many other animals. But what aspects give them this advantage? Let’s break down the vital elements that make cats so quick.
-
Enhanced Senses: A cat’s eyesight is one of their strongest assets. Unlike humans, cats can see in dim light and are particularly sensitive to movement, enabling them to react swiftly to even the smallest flicker in their environment. Their peripheral vision also allows them to spot movements from almost any direction without turning their heads. Their hearing is fine-tuned to pick up high-frequency sounds that humans can’t even detect. Cats’ ears can swivel to pinpoint the exact direction of a noise, triggering rapid reflexes. They can hear sounds up to 64 kHz (compared to a human’s upper range of 20 kHz), which makes them especially sensitive to high-pitched noises, such as the squeak of a mouse. Agile Muscles and Skeletal Structure: Cats are known for their flexibility and lightweight skeletal structure, which helps them move gracefully and quickly. Their spine is extremely flexible, and their hind legs are strong and powerful, allowing them to jump up to six times their body length. They also have fast-twitch muscle fibers, which enable rapid, explosive movements like sprinting or pouncing on prey. These fast-twitch muscles, along with their strong, retractable claws, give them an advantage in both hunting and escape scenarios. 5. What Happens When Cats Have Slower Reflexes?
As cats age, it’s normal for their reflexes to slow down, but significant changes could indicate underlying health problems. Here are a few reasons why your cat’s reflexes might be slowing down:
-
Aging and Joint Issues: As cats get older, they may experience joint stiffness or arthritis, which can limit their movement and make them less agile. Older cats may be slower to respond to stimuli, and they might not jump or run as quickly as they used to. Regular vet checkups and joint supplements can help alleviate discomfort. Vision or Hearing Loss: If your cat starts reacting more slowly to visual or auditory cues, it could be a sign of vision or hearing loss. Cats that are losing their sight or hearing may become more cautious in their movements, taking longer to respond to their surroundings. Cognitive Decline: Cats can also experience cognitive dysfunction syndrome (CDS) as they age, which is similar to dementia in humans. Cats with CDS may appear confused or disoriented and may take longer to react to everyday stimuli. Providing mental stimulation, such as puzzle feeders or new toys, can help keep their mind active. 12. Addressing Common Myths About Cat Reflexes
There are several misconceptions about cat reflexes that are worth addressing to provide a more accurate understanding of their abilities.
-
Myth: All cats always land on their feet. While cats have an impressive ability to right themselves during a fall, it’s not always guaranteed. The “righting reflex” requires sufficient time and distance to execute properly.
